CVE-2025-47201 describes a Cross-Site Scripting (XSS) vulnerability affecting Intrexx Portal Server versions prior to 12.0.4, where multiple Velocity-Scripts can be manipulated to execute unrequested JavaScript code in a user's browser. This medium-severity vulnerability (CVSS 5.4) requires low privileges and user interaction, potentially leading to limited impact on confidentiality and integrity. While the vulnerability is publicly disclosed, there is currently no evidence of active exploitation, public exploit code (Metasploit, Nuclei, ExploitDB), or significant community discussion or media coverage.
